Which was the most important impact of the improvement of saddles in assisting the spread of islam in Africa
djverab [1.8K]

Trans Saharan trade increased in sub Saharan Africa.

Explanation:

The major commodities that were purchased and sold commercially were the Mediterranean horses, weapons and textiles. Gold, slaves and bison’s meet products were also merchandised along with salt which was mined. Morocco and Libya are some of the countries in the Saharan trade.  

Culture and religion was also got mutually influenced in Trans Saharan route. There was Muslim domination in the Saharan border which made the native Africans get converted to Islam.

In 2003, the United States expressed its disapproval of Syria's support of terrorism by imposing a tariff. A quota. An embargo.
lukranit [14]

The correct answer is “an embargo”

In 2003 President Bush imposed many economic sanctions against Syria. The US banned all American exports excluding food and medicine, all fights were barred, all Syrian assets that had ties to terrorism were frozen.

What political and economic changes occured during the cival war?
gtnhenbr [62]

Answer:

The Civil War era was a period of great economic, political, and social upheaval in American history. ... Along with their decreasing industrial base, Southerners found it hard to mobilize their resources in an economy where slave labor was outlawed.

The country was a nation divided, due to the differences between the North and the South's political statuses. The North was a financial and industrial mecca, whereas the South had an agricultural economy based on the institution of slavery. Because Southern plantation owners feared that the powerful North would put an end to slavery, political leaders did what they could to ease the sectional conflict. For instance, they passed laws like the Missouri Compromise of 1820, which allowed the acceptance of Missouri as a slave state and Maine as a free territory. Nevertheless, the politicians' attempts to maintain a balance between slave and free states became futile as a result of other cases, such as the Fugitive Slave Act, in which the North was forced to return captured slaves back to the South.
